Availability of fertilizers satisfactory

Overall availability of Urea and other decontrolled fertilizers in the States has been satisfactory. During October 2004, 18.02 lakh MT Urea was despatched to the States against the target of 12.22 lakh MT. Cumulative availability of urea during the current Rabi season by the end of October 2004 has been 26.21 lakh MT and availability was satisfactory in all the States. So far, no State has reported any shortage. Further, the sale of urea during the current Rabi Season upto 31.10.04 was 10.66 lakh MT which was higher by about 43.31 per cent as compared to the sale of 7.44 lakh MT in the corresponding period of the previous year.

As regards decontrolled fertilizers, cumulative availability of DAP and MOP during the current Rabi Season by the end of previous month has been 15.95 lakh MT and 5.44 lakh MT respectively, which was adequate to meet the demand of the States. During the month of October 2004, 1.77 lakh MT of urea, 0.74 lakh MT DAP and 3.70 lakh MT MOP was imported to the country . Thus the cumulative import of urea, DAP and MOP up to 31st October ’04 during the current financial year has been 3.49 lakh MT, 2.58 lakh MT and 17.64 lakh MT respectively.

Meanwhile, production of fertilizers continued to show upward swing. The estimated production of fertilizers during October ’04 was 18.10 lakh MT of urea , 5.09 MT of DAP as against the target of 16.59 lakh MT and 5.96 lakh MT respectively. Cumulative production of Urea and DAP during April–October’04, was 118.18 lakh Mt and 31.30 lakh MT against the target of 113.16 lakh MT and 40.63 lakh MT respectively.
